housands of people have taken part in a public opinionpoll on Facebook to select ministers for president-elect Joko 'Jokowi' Widodo'sCabinet.
Organized by, the Jokowi Center, a volunteer support group the public was able to choose its favorite candidates to fill 34 ministerial posts, based on the design of the current Cabinet. Three candidates were proposed for each post, but if someone did not want any of the three, they could check 'other'.
As of Friday afternoon, the Jokowi Center's Facebook page reported that around 85,000 people participated in the poll.
'Don't forget to ask your relatives and friends to participate,' the team's spokesperson said on Friday.
While many have said they doubt Jokowi will seriously consider the candidates chosen in the poll, the Jokowi Center said it would announce the results by the end of September at the latest.
Some of the candidates put forward in the poll are considered controversial figures, such as former maritime and fisheries minister Rokhmin Dahuri, who was convicted for corruption, and former National Intelligence Agency (BIN) chief Gen. (ret) Abdullah Mahmud Hendropriyono, who faces accusations over his alleged involvement in the Talangsari case and the murder of human rights activist Munir.
